As Microsoft approaches the end of free support for Windows 10 on October 14, 2025, a significant portion of users remain hesitant to transition to Windows 11. Despite the availability of a free upgrade, approximately 500 million users continue to operate on Windows 10, raising concerns about security vulnerabilities and system obsolescence.
Current Adoption Rates and Market Share
As of April 2025, Windows 10 maintains a dominant position in the operating system market, accounting for 52.94% of the worldwide market share. In contrast, Windows 11 holds 43.72%, indicating a slower-than-expected adoption rate for the newer OS. (en.wikipedia.org) Notably, in the United States, Windows 11 has surpassed Windows 10 in usage, yet globally, the transition has stalled.
Factors Contributing to Slow Adoption
Several factors contribute to the sluggish migration from Windows 10 to Windows 11:
  • Hardware Compatibility Issues: Windows 11 imposes stricter hardware requirements, including the necessity for TPM 2.0 and newer processors. This renders many existing devices incompatible, compelling users to either upgrade their hardware or remain on Windows 10. (informplatform.com)
  • User Familiarity and Satisfaction: Windows 10 has been lauded for its stability and user-friendly interface. Many users and organizations are comfortable with its performance and see no immediate need to transition to a new system. (techradar.com)
  • Concerns Over New Features: Some users are apprehensive about Windows 11's new features, such as the AI-powered Copilot, viewing them as unnecessary or intrusive. Additionally, changes in the user interface and functionality, like taskbar modifications, have been met with resistance. (techradar.com)
Security Implications of Delayed Upgrades
Continuing to use Windows 10 beyond its end-of-support date poses significant security risks. Post October 2025, Microsoft will cease providing security updates, leaving systems vulnerable to malware, ransomware, and data breaches. While Microsoft offers Extended Security Updates (ESU) for a fee—$30 for the first year for individual users—this is a temporary solution and does not include new features or improvements. (pcworld.com)

Microsoft’s official end-of-support date for Windows 10 is drawing near, signaling a seismic shift for hundreds of millions of device owners around the globe. On October 14, 2025, one of the most beloved and widely deployed operating systems in history will be officially abandoned: no more security updates, no bug fixes, and no technical support unless users pay extra for what Microsoft now calls “Extended Security Updates” (ESUs). This looming deadline has ignited impassioned debate among Windows loyalists and has spurred a new round of consumer soul-searching — do you invest in new Windows 11 hardware, continue paying to keep old PCs safe, or leap into the arms of an alternative, notably Apple’s macOS?

Marking the End: Windows 10 Support Deadline Sparks Dilemma​

For many, Microsoft’s decision to sunset Windows 10 after more than a decade — an OS that powered everything from home laptops to countless enterprise fleets — feels like the end of an era. Windows 10, released in 2015, quickly became a fan favorite for its blend of performance, relative stability, and flexibility. With an estimated installed base of over one billion devices as of early 2025, it’s been the foundation for work, creativity, and learning in nearly every corner of the world.
Yet, the end-of-support policy is not new. Microsoft’s consistent approach relies on encouraging customers to move to the latest platform to provide better security and innovation. But with Windows 11’s hardware requirements — demanding at least Intel 8th Gen Core or AMD Ryzen 2000-series CPUs, and support for TPM 2.0 — an astonishing 240 million existing PCs worldwide are not eligible for this “free” OS upgrade. For those left out in the cold, the options are stark: purchase a new PC, pay for ESUs (expected to start at $50 per year for consumers and much higher for businesses), or try something else entirely.

The Downsides: Upfront Costs and Support Realities​

Yet, this glowing narrative comes with several substantial caveats. First and foremost: price. Apple hardware is, by all measures, among the most expensive on the market. Entry-level Macs often ship with comparatively low RAM and storage, pressuring buyers to pay hefty sums for desired “upgrades” at the time of purchase, as many components are soldered and cannot be upgraded afterward.
Additionally, Apple’s support lifecycle, while generally straightforward, is not as generous as Microsoft’s. Since 2013, macOS upgrades themselves have been free — a plus — but Apple typically only offers security updates for the current and two previous macOS versions. In practice, this means a supported Mac is generally guaranteed about three to four years of OS-level security updates from the initial release, and often a bit longer as the base hardware remains compatible with new macOS versions. Still, this is less than the typical decade-plus users saw with Windows 10.
Further, if you rely on specialized Windows-only software, or are a dedicated PC gamer, macOS remains a limited proposition. Game libraries are thinner, high-end AAA titles rarely launch for Mac, and many business or creative applications (especially certain engineering, medical, or scientific tools) are still Windows-exclusive.

The Windows 11 Shift: Who’s Left Behind?​

The strict hardware requirements that arrive with Windows 11 are widely seen as Microsoft’s attempt to drag the global PC ecosystem toward better security and modern standards. Features like TPM 2.0 support, Secure Boot, and improved virtualization are absolutely beneficial — reducing potential vectors for ransomware, supply chain exploits, and advanced persistent threats.
However, millions of Windows 10 PCs shipped as late as 2017-2018 are cut off due to CPU or firmware limitations. According to Microsoft’s guidance, any device running an Intel 7th Gen or older processor, or an AMD Ryzen 1000-series or older, is officially unsupported, though some early adopters have found ways to install Windows 11 on these older systems — with varying degrees of success and no guarantee of updates or support.
Microsoft’s PC Health Check tool is available to help users determine whether their current hardware meets the necessary requirements. But for those whose machines don’t make the cut, the message is clear: upgrade or pay.

Software Compatibility: macOS Makes Strides, But Niche Barriers Remain​

Historically, a major reason to avoid the Mac has been the software gap. Some industries have relied for decades on Windows-only applications or custom tools. However, in recent years, thanks to the rise of web-based apps, Microsoft’s genuine cross-platform commitment (with Office for Mac becoming feature-rich, and cloud versions narrowing the gap), and the general popularity of iOS/macOS among developers, the differences have narrowed considerably.
For the overwhelming majority of daily use cases — web browsing, streaming, writing, spreadsheets, video chat, and creative pursuits — macOS is essentially at parity with Windows. However, power users of Excel (those using macros, complex VBA scripting, or esoteric add-ins), engineers, architects, and high-end gamers will encounter gaps, as will anyone dependent on software that only runs on Windows or relies on Windows-specific drivers and hardware.

Security, Updates, and Longevity — How Do They Compare?​

Windows 10:
  • Provided more than 10 years of mainstream and extended support — a long runway by any standard.
  • Final end-of-life (EOL) scheduled for October 14, 2025, unless the user pays for ESUs.
  • ESUs expected to cost $50 per device for the first year for individuals, much more for enterprises; traditionally, prices increase annually.
  • No guarantee of new features, only security fixes.
  • No obligation for third-party drivers or hardware vendors to offer continued support.
macOS:
  • Free annual upgrades since 2013.
  • Security patches typically provided for the current and previous two releases: effectively about three years from the latest version’s release date, with some older Macs occasionally supported for a year or two longer.
  • No paid “ESU” type program; older Macs running unsupported macOS versions must fend for themselves, similar to Windows post-EOL.
  • Hardware support cycle can be abrupt; Apple may drop older models from new macOS compatibility with little notice.
